Show patches with: Submitter = Tamar Christina       |    State = Action Required       |    Archived = No       |   625 patches
« 1 2 3 46 7 »
Patch Series A/F/R/T S/W/F Date Submitter Delegate State
[committed] AArch64 remove test comment from *mov<mode>_aarch64 [committed] AArch64 remove test comment from *mov<mode>_aarch64 - - - - --- 2023-06-20 Tamar Christina New
Remove DEFAULT_MATCHPD_PARTITIONS macro Remove DEFAULT_MATCHPD_PARTITIONS macro - - - - --- 2023-06-12 Tamar Christina New
[committed] Regenerate config.in [committed] Regenerate config.in - - - - --- 2023-06-12 Tamar Christina New
[AArch64] convert some patterns to new MD syntax [AArch64] convert some patterns to new MD syntax - - - - --- 2023-06-08 Tamar Christina New
[5/5] match.pd: Use splits in makefile and make configurable. Untitled series #352769 - - - - --- 2023-04-28 Tamar Christina New
[3/5] genmatch: split shared code to gimple-match-exports.cc Untitled series #352769 - - - - --- 2023-04-28 Tamar Christina New
[3/5] match.pd: CSE the dump output check. Untitled series #352768 - - - - --- 2023-04-28 Tamar Christina New
[2/5] match.pd: Remove commented out line pragmas unless -vv is used. Untitled series #352768 - - - - --- 2023-04-28 Tamar Christina New
RFC: New compact syntax for insn and insn_split in Machine Descriptions RFC: New compact syntax for insn and insn_split in Machine Descriptions - - - - --- 2023-04-18 Tamar Christina New
[3/3] middle-end RFC - match.pd: automatically partition *-match.cc files. Untitled series #351274 - - - - --- 2023-04-18 Tamar Christina New
[2/3] middle-end match.pd: simplify debug dump checks Untitled series #351274 - - - - --- 2023-04-18 Tamar Christina New
[2/3] RFC - match.pd: simplify debug dump checks [1/3] RFC match.pd: don't emit label if not needed - - - - --- 2023-04-06 Tamar Christina New
[1/3] RFC match.pd: don't emit label if not needed [1/3] RFC match.pd: don't emit label if not needed - - - - --- 2023-04-06 Tamar Christina New
[3/3] RFC - match.pd: automatically partition *-match.cc files. [1/3] RFC match.pd: don't emit label if not needed - - - - --- 2023-04-06 Tamar Christina New
[committed,testsuite] : move mla_1 test to aarch64 only [PR109118] [committed,testsuite] : move mla_1 test to aarch64 only [PR109118] - - - - --- 2023-03-14 Tamar Christina New
middle-end: don't form FMAs when multiplication is not single use. [PR108583] middle-end: don't form FMAs when multiplication is not single use. [PR108583] - - - - --- 2023-03-09 Tamar Christina New
middle-end: On emergency dumps finish the graph generation. middle-end: On emergency dumps finish the graph generation. - - - - --- 2023-03-07 Tamar Christina New
[4/4] AArch64 Update div-bitmask to implement new optab instead of target hook [PR108583] [1/4] middle-end: Revert can_special_div_by_const changes [PR108583] - - - - --- 2023-02-27 Tamar Christina New
[3/4] middle-end: Implement preferred_div_as_shifts_over_mult [PR108583] [1/4] middle-end: Revert can_special_div_by_const changes [PR108583] - - - - --- 2023-02-27 Tamar Christina New
[2/4,ranger] : Add range-ops for widen addition and widen multiplication [PR108583] [1/4] middle-end: Revert can_special_div_by_const changes [PR108583] - - - - --- 2023-02-27 Tamar Christina New
[1/4] middle-end: Revert can_special_div_by_const changes [PR108583] [1/4] middle-end: Revert can_special_div_by_const changes [PR108583] - - - - --- 2023-02-27 Tamar Christina New
[2/2] AArch64 Update div-bitmask to implement new optab instead of target hook [PR108583] [1/2] middle-end: Fix wrong overmatching of div-bitmask by using new optabs [PR108583] - - - - --- 2023-02-09 Tamar Christina New
[1/2] middle-end: Fix wrong overmatching of div-bitmask by using new optabs [PR108583] [1/2] middle-end: Fix wrong overmatching of div-bitmask by using new optabs [PR108583] - - - - --- 2023-02-09 Tamar Christina New
AArch64[committed] testsuite: remove broken test AArch64[committed] testsuite: remove broken test - - - - --- 2023-02-06 Tamar Christina New
AArch64: Fix codegen regressions around tbz. AArch64: Fix codegen regressions around tbz. - - - - --- 2023-01-27 Tamar Christina New
AArch64: Fix native detection in the presence of mandatory features which don't have midr values AArch64: Fix native detection in the presence of mandatory features which don't have midr values - - - - --- 2023-01-27 Tamar Christina New
AArch64 relax constraints on FP16 insn PR108172 AArch64 relax constraints on FP16 insn PR108172 - - - - --- 2022-12-20 Tamar Christina New
AArch64 Fix ILP32 tbranch AArch64 Fix ILP32 tbranch - - - - --- 2022-12-13 Tamar Christina New
AArch64 div-by-255, ensure that arguments are registers. [PR107988] AArch64 div-by-255, ensure that arguments are registers. [PR107988] - - - - --- 2022-12-08 Tamar Christina New
AArch64 sve2: Fix expansion of division [PR107830] AArch64 sve2: Fix expansion of division [PR107830] - - - - --- 2022-11-23 Tamar Christina New
middle-end: ensure that VEC_PERM operands get lowered to the same SSA_NAME. [PR107717] middle-end: ensure that VEC_PERM operands get lowered to the same SSA_NAME. [PR107717] - - - - --- 2022-11-17 Tamar Christina New
middle-end: replace GET_MODE_WIDER_MODE with GET_MODE_NEXT_MODE middle-end: replace GET_MODE_WIDER_MODE with GET_MODE_NEXT_MODE - - - - --- 2022-11-15 Tamar Christina New
[committed] middle-end: Fix addsub patch removing return statements [committed] middle-end: Fix addsub patch removing return statements - - - - --- 2022-11-14 Tamar Christina New
[committed] middle-end: Fix can_special_div_by_const doc. [committed] middle-end: Fix can_special_div_by_const doc. - - - - --- 2022-11-14 Tamar Christina New
AArch64 Fix vector re-interpretation between partial SIMD modes AArch64 Fix vector re-interpretation between partial SIMD modes - - - - --- 2022-11-11 Tamar Christina New
[i386] : Update ix86_can_change_mode_class target hook to accept QImode conversions [i386] : Update ix86_can_change_mode_class target hook to accept QImode conversions - - - - --- 2022-11-11 Tamar Christina New
[2/2] AArch64 Add implementation for vector cbranch. [1/2] middle-end: Support early break/return auto-vectorization. - - - - --- 2022-11-02 Tamar Christina New
[1/2] middle-end: Support early break/return auto-vectorization. [1/2] middle-end: Support early break/return auto-vectorization. - - - - --- 2022-11-02 Tamar Christina New
[8/8] AArch64: Have reload not choose to do add on the scalar side if both values exist on the SIMD… [1/8] middle-end: Recognize scalar reductions from bitfields and array_refs - - - - --- 2022-10-31 Tamar Christina New
[7/8] AArch64: Consolidate zero and sign extension patterns and add missing ones. [1/8] middle-end: Recognize scalar reductions from bitfields and array_refs - - - - --- 2022-10-31 Tamar Christina New
[6/8] AArch64: Add peephole and scheduling logic for pairwise operations that appear late in RTL. [1/8] middle-end: Recognize scalar reductions from bitfields and array_refs - - - - --- 2022-10-31 Tamar Christina New
[5/8] AArch64 aarch64: Make existing V2HF be usable. [1/8] middle-end: Recognize scalar reductions from bitfields and array_refs - - - - --- 2022-10-31 Tamar Christina New
[4/8] AArch64 aarch64: Implement widening reduction patterns [1/8] middle-end: Recognize scalar reductions from bitfields and array_refs - - - - --- 2022-10-31 Tamar Christina New
[3/8] middle-end: Support extractions of subvectors from arbitrary element position inside a vector [1/8] middle-end: Recognize scalar reductions from bitfields and array_refs - - - - --- 2022-10-31 Tamar Christina New
[2/8] middle-end: Recognize scalar widening reductions [1/8] middle-end: Recognize scalar reductions from bitfields and array_refs - - - - --- 2022-10-31 Tamar Christina New
[1/8] middle-end: Recognize scalar reductions from bitfields and array_refs [1/8] middle-end: Recognize scalar reductions from bitfields and array_refs - - - - --- 2022-10-31 Tamar Christina New
AArch64 Extend umov and sbfx patterns. AArch64 Extend umov and sbfx patterns. - - - - --- 2022-10-31 Tamar Christina New
[2/2] AArch64 Support new tbranch optab. [1/2] middle-end: Add new tbranch optab to add support for bit-test-and-branch operations - - - - --- 2022-10-31 Tamar Christina New
[1/2] middle-end: Add new tbranch optab to add support for bit-test-and-branch operations [1/2] middle-end: Add new tbranch optab to add support for bit-test-and-branch operations - - - - --- 2022-10-31 Tamar Christina New
[2/2] AArch64 Perform more late folding of reg moves and shifts which arrive after expand [1/2] middle-end Fold BIT_FIELD_REF and Shifts into BIT_FIELD_REFs alone - - - - --- 2022-09-23 Tamar Christina New
[1/2] middle-end Fold BIT_FIELD_REF and Shifts into BIT_FIELD_REFs alone [1/2] middle-end Fold BIT_FIELD_REF and Shifts into BIT_FIELD_REFs alone - - - - --- 2022-09-23 Tamar Christina New
[4/4] AArch64 sve2: rewrite pack + NARROWB + NARROWB to NARROWB + NARROWT [1/2] middle-end Support optimized division by pow2 bitmask - - - - --- 2022-09-23 Tamar Christina New
[3/4] AArch64 Add SVE2 implementation for pow2 bitmask division [1/2] middle-end Support optimized division by pow2 bitmask - - - - --- 2022-09-23 Tamar Christina New
[2/4] AArch64 Add implementation for pow2 bitmask division. Untitled series #319741 - - - - --- 2022-09-23 Tamar Christina New
[2/2] AArch64 Extend tbz pattern to allow SI to SI extensions. Untitled series #319739 - - - - --- 2022-09-23 Tamar Christina New
[1/2] middle-end: RFC: On expansion of conditional branches, give hint if argument is a truth type … [1/2] middle-end: RFC: On expansion of conditional branches, give hint if argument is a truth type … - - - - --- 2022-09-23 Tamar Christina New
[testsuite] : make check-functions-body dump expected and seen cases on failure. [testsuite] : make check-functions-body dump expected and seen cases on failure. - - - - --- 2022-09-23 Tamar Christina New
middle-end fix floating out of constants in conditionals middle-end fix floating out of constants in conditionals - - - - --- 2022-09-23 Tamar Christina New
middle-end Recognize more conditional comparisons idioms. middle-end Recognize more conditional comparisons idioms. - - - - --- 2022-09-23 Tamar Christina New
[2/2] AArch64 Add support for neg on v1df [1/2] middle-end: RFC: On expansion of conditional branches, give hint if argument is a truth type … - - - - --- 2022-09-23 Tamar Christina New
[committed] AArch64 Fix bootstrap failure due to dump_printf_loc format attribute uses [PR106782] [committed] AArch64 Fix bootstrap failure due to dump_printf_loc format attribute uses [PR106782] - - - - --- 2022-09-01 Tamar Christina New
middle-end: fix min/max phiopts reduction [PR106744] middle-end: fix min/max phiopts reduction [PR106744] - - - - --- 2022-08-30 Tamar Christina New
[committed] middle-end intialize regnum in store_bit_field_1 [committed] middle-end intialize regnum in store_bit_field_1 - - - - --- 2022-08-30 Tamar Christina New
AArch64 sve: Fix fcmuo combine patterns [PR106524] AArch64 sve: Fix fcmuo combine patterns [PR106524] - - - - --- 2022-08-12 Tamar Christina New
middle-end Guard value_replacement and store_elim from seeing diamonds. middle-end Guard value_replacement and store_elim from seeing diamonds. - - - - --- 2022-08-05 Tamar Christina New
middle-end: Fix phi-ssa assertion triggers. [PR106519] middle-end: Fix phi-ssa assertion triggers. [PR106519] - - - - --- 2022-08-04 Tamar Christina New
[s390] : Fix the usage of store_bit_field in the backend. [s390] : Fix the usage of store_bit_field in the backend. - - - - --- 2022-07-08 Tamar Christina New
middle-end: don't lower past veclower [PR106063] middle-end: don't lower past veclower [PR106063] - - - - --- 2022-07-05 Tamar Christina New
middle-end simplify complex if expressions where comparisons are inverse of one another. middle-end simplify complex if expressions where comparisons are inverse of one another. - - - - --- 2022-06-16 Tamar Christina New
[2/2] middle-end: Support recognition of three-way max/min. [1/2] middle-end: Simplify subtract where both arguments are being bitwise inverted. - - - - --- 2022-06-16 Tamar Christina New
[1/2] middle-end: Simplify subtract where both arguments are being bitwise inverted. [1/2] middle-end: Simplify subtract where both arguments are being bitwise inverted. - - - - --- 2022-06-16 Tamar Christina New
middle-end Add optimized float addsub without needing VEC_PERM_EXPR. middle-end Add optimized float addsub without needing VEC_PERM_EXPR. - - - - --- 2022-06-16 Tamar Christina New
[2/2] Add SVE fallback case using sdot for usdot [1/2] AArch64 Add fallback case using sdot for usdot - - - - --- 2022-06-16 Tamar Christina New
[1/2] AArch64 Add fallback case using sdot for usdot [1/2] AArch64 Add fallback case using sdot for usdot - - - - --- 2022-06-16 Tamar Christina New
middle-end Use subregs to expand COMPLEX_EXPR to set the lowpart. middle-end Use subregs to expand COMPLEX_EXPR to set the lowpart. - - - - --- 2022-06-09 Tamar Christina New
[2/2] AArch64 aarch64: Add implementation for pow2 bitmask division. [1/2] middle-end Support optimized division by pow2 bitmask - - - - --- 2022-06-09 Tamar Christina New
[1/2] middle-end Support optimized division by pow2 bitmask [1/2] middle-end Support optimized division by pow2 bitmask - - - - --- 2022-06-09 Tamar Christina New
[2/2,AArch32] Fix 128-bit sequential consistency atomic operations. [1/2] AArch64 Fix 128-bit sequential consistency atomic operations. - - - - --- 2022-06-08 Tamar Christina New
[1/2] AArch64 Fix 128-bit sequential consistency atomic operations. [1/2] AArch64 Fix 128-bit sequential consistency atomic operations. - - - - --- 2022-06-08 Tamar Christina New
AArch64 relax predicate on load structure load instructions AArch64 relax predicate on load structure load instructions - - - - --- 2022-06-08 Tamar Christina New
[3/3] AArch64 Update the testsuite to remove xfails. [1/3] middle-end: Add the ability to let the target decide the method of argument promotions. - - - - --- 2022-05-13 Tamar Christina New
[2/3] AArch64 Promote function arguments using a paradoxical subreg when beneficial. [1/3] middle-end: Add the ability to let the target decide the method of argument promotions. - - - - --- 2022-05-13 Tamar Christina New
[1/3] middle-end: Add the ability to let the target decide the method of argument promotions. [1/3] middle-end: Add the ability to let the target decide the method of argument promotions. - - - - --- 2022-05-13 Tamar Christina New
middle-end testsuite: Backport testsuite changes from GCC 12 to GCC 11 middle-end testsuite: Backport testsuite changes from GCC 12 to GCC 11 - - - - --- 2022-04-28 Tamar Christina New
middle-end: Prevent the use of the cond inversion detection code when both conditions are external.… middle-end: Prevent the use of the cond inversion detection code when both conditions are external.… - - - - --- 2022-04-11 Tamar Christina New
[committed] testsuite: delete slp scan from loop vect test. [committed] testsuite: delete slp scan from loop vect test. - - - - --- 2022-04-07 Tamar Christina New
AArch64 fix ls64 intrinsics expansion [PR104409] AArch64 fix ls64 intrinsics expansion [PR104409] - - - - --- 2022-04-07 Tamar Christina New
[committed] AArch64 testsuite: skip PR103350 tests on big-endian [committed] AArch64 testsuite: skip PR103350 tests on big-endian - - - - --- 2022-04-05 Tamar Christina New
middle-end testsuite: enable fast-math-complex-* testcases. middle-end testsuite: enable fast-math-complex-* testcases. - - - - --- 2022-04-05 Tamar Christina New
AArch64 Fix left fold sum reduction RTL patterns [PR104049] AArch64 Fix left fold sum reduction RTL patterns [PR104049] - - - - --- 2022-04-05 Tamar Christina New
[committed,testsuite] vect: disable bitmask tests on sparc [committed,testsuite] vect: disable bitmask tests on sparc - - - - --- 2022-03-08 Tamar Christina New
middle-end vect: add vect_float to pr102819 tests middle-end vect: add vect_float to pr102819 tests - - - - --- 2022-03-02 Tamar Christina New
[2/2] middle-end Backport complex vect testsuite to GCC 11 [1/2] middle-end Handle difference between complex negations in SLP tree better (GCC 11 backport) - - - - --- 2022-02-28 Tamar Christina New
[1/2] middle-end Handle difference between complex negations in SLP tree better (GCC 11 backport) [1/2] middle-end Handle difference between complex negations in SLP tree better (GCC 11 backport) - - - - --- 2022-02-28 Tamar Christina New
middle-end vect: Simplify and extend the complex numbers validation routines. (GCC-11 Backport) middle-end vect: Simplify and extend the complex numbers validation routines. (GCC-11 Backport) - - - - --- 2022-02-24 Tamar Christina New
[AArch32] : correct usdot-product RTL patterns. [AArch32] : correct usdot-product RTL patterns. - - - - --- 2021-12-21 Tamar Christina New
[AArch32] : correct dot-product RTL patterns. [AArch32] : correct dot-product RTL patterns. - - - - --- 2021-12-21 Tamar Christina New
[3/3,AArch32] use canonical ordering for complex mul, fma and fms [1/3] middle-end vect: Simplify and extend the complex numbers validation routines. - - - - --- 2021-12-17 Tamar Christina New
[2/3] AArch64 use canonical ordering for complex mul, fma and fms [1/3] middle-end vect: Simplify and extend the complex numbers validation routines. - - - - --- 2021-12-17 Tamar Christina New
[1/3] middle-end vect: Simplify and extend the complex numbers validation routines. [1/3] middle-end vect: Simplify and extend the complex numbers validation routines. - - - - --- 2021-12-17 Tamar Christina New
« 1 2 3 46 7 »